Hello, I'm relatively new to the forum section, however, I've been using Dolphin for nearly 5 years now. I vividly remember the transitions of DX9-DX11 which Dolphin has went through. Each incremental upgrade resulted in a vast amount of improvements over it's predecessor. Microsoft has planned to reveal DX12 March 20th at the Games Developers Conference in San Francisco.

My question is; are there any plans to use DirectX 12, and if so, what kind of improvements do you think it would bring to the table over DX11 based on how previous updates have affected Dolphin?
